Selecting the Best Plants for Your Landscape
How can one select the most suitable plants for a landscape? Choosing the right plants starts with a thorough understanding of the local climate and soil conditions. Different plants thrive in varying environments, so knowledge of hardiness zones and soil pH is vital. Additionally, considering sunlight exposure—whether full sun, partial shade, or full shade—helps in choosing appropriate species.
A further significant aspect is the intended use of the landscape. For example, ornamental plantings can elevate the overall appearance, while native plants can promote biodiversity and require less maintenance. It's also important to evaluate the growing patterns and dimensions of plants to make certain they complement the surrounding space naturally.
As a final consideration, considering seasonal dynamics—through bark, foliage, or flowers—allows for a vibrant outdoor space during every season. Through the integration of these components, homeowners can achieve a garden that is aesthetically pleasing as well as practical and sustainable.
Ways Hardscaping Improves Your Landscape Design?
Including hardscape features such as patios, walkways, and retaining walls significantly enhances landscaping design. These components deliver structure and functionality, interrupting the organic components of a yard while improving aesthetic appeal. A patio creates inviting outdoor spaces for leisure and socializing, naturally connecting indoor and outdoor living. Pathways direct people through the landscape, ensuring accessibility and visual flow, while also reducing soil erosion. Retaining walls provide both structural support and aesthetic value, enabling garden terraces that maximize planting space in sloped areas.
Furthermore, hardscaping materials such as stone, brick, and concrete add texture and durability, enhancing the natural qualities of plants. This pairing creates a well-balanced setting, establishing balance between rigid and natural components. At the end of the day, hardscaping not only elevates the visual impact of a landscape but also boosts its practicality, transforming outdoor spaces into more enjoyable and practical environments for all.
How to Maintain Your Landscape Throughout the Year?
Maintaining a thriving landscape across all seasons requires ongoing maintenance and effort. Changes in weather patterns can heavily influence plant health, making it vital to customize upkeep methods based on seasonal demands. Frequent hydration, especially during times of low rainfall, ensures plants get the moisture they need. Mulching helps retain moisture and suppress weeds, while seasonal pruning encourages healthy growth and flowering.
Fertilization needs to be modified based on individual plant requirements and seasonal patterns. During spring, a well-balanced fertilizer encourages healthy growth, while applying fertilizer in fall can ready plants for the coming winter. Additionally, monitoring for pests and diseases is essential; catching problems promptly can stop widespread harm from occurring.
Weeding ought to be performed regularly, as it reduces nutrient and water competition among plants. Additionally, adding native plants can boost overall resilience, as these species are better adapted to local conditions. By implementing these practices, property owners can maintain a vibrant landscape that remains visually appealing and healthy throughout the year.

Water Saving Methods
Proper water conservation methods are fundamental to sustainable landscaping practices. Landscaping services promote sustainability by implementing methods such as drip irrigation and rainwater harvesting. Drip irrigation systems supply water straight to plant discover more roots, reducing evaporation and runoff. Additionally, professional landscapers often design rain gardens that absorb excess rainwater, reducing the need for supplemental irrigation. Mulching serves as an additional method used to preserve soil moisture and control weeds, further improving water efficiency. Through the use of drought-tolerant plants, landscaping services can develop lush, low-water landscapes that flourish across different climates. These techniques not only save water but also result in decreased utility costs and healthier ecosystems, making certain that landscapes remain sustainable and resilient despite evolving environmental conditions.
